Latin

Noun

allocātiō f (genitive allocātiōnis); third declension

  1. (law) The act of allocating or leasing; allocation, allowance.

Declension

Third-declension noun.

Case Singular Plural
Nominative allocātiō allocātiōnēs
Genitive allocātiōnis allocātiōnum
Dative allocātiōnī allocātiōnibus
Accusative allocātiōnem allocātiōnēs
Ablative allocātiōne allocātiōnibus
Vocative allocātiō allocātiōnēs
